O’Mara Endorsed By AFL-CIO

September 26, 2016

State Senator Tom O’Mara’s campaign announced this morning that the New York State AFL-CIO has endorsed State Senator Tom O’Mara (R, Big Flats) in his bid for re-election to represent the state’s 58th Senate District. New York State AFL-CIO President Mario Cilento said, “Sen. O’Mara understands the importance of supporting good middle class jobs in the Southern Tier and Finger Lakes regions and all across the state. His support for the Cornell/NYS AFL-CIO Union Leadership program has helped to provide education and training for future labor leaders so we can continue to create and maintain good jobs. We look forward to educating our members about the good work the senator has done on their behalf and ensuring we get them to the polls to help re-elect Sen. O’Mara.”

O’Mara said, “Greater economic security for middle class workers and their families is absolutely job number one and I’ve always done my best to continue to fight and stand up for a stronger future for the backbone of the Southern Tier and Finger Lakes regions. I greatly appreciate the confidence expressed by the state AFL-CIO that I stand behind their members and the needs of the middle class for a state government that’s focused on job growth and more effective, responsible actions.”

Officials say that the AFL-CIO has 2.5 million members in New York State.
